UP Section you are now ready to Calibrate your G1 Light Gun Firstly you need to find your camera s field of view After placing the camera in the correct position on top of your screen and pointing towards you sit or stand in your shooting style and position Now turn ON your light gun and move it slowly up down left and right to see where the camera s field of view falls You will notice when the gun is OUT of this field of view a RED light will appear on the camera You may need to rotate the camera head down up slightly to suit your shooting position Always make sure your gun is within this field of view throughout the calibration process by ensuring the RED light remains OFF Next to enter Calibration Mode press the H Calibration Button on the side of your gun twice quickly A yellow light will now appear to the TOP LEFT of the camera lens This indicates you to point your gun towards the TOP LEFT corner of your screen and pull the trigger The yellow light will now go OFF and one will appear to the BOTTOM RIGHT of the camera lens indicating you to shoot to the BOTTOM RIGHT corner of your screen You may need to shoot several times before the light goes off To shoot in a military shooting style use the calibration hole in the scope like peice Finally once completed both Yellow calibration lights will go out You have now finished the RGT Calibration If you have made a mistake or find you want a more accurate result simply

Shooting at the top left corner when the bottom right Yellow light is ON gt Unintentionally pulling the trigger when the gun is pointing at the wrong spot gt f you use a Widescreen TV e g 16 9 to display normal 4 3 images of your video game you will have two blank areas on your screen not used by your game Shoot at the top left corner then the bottom right corner of the video images of your game instead of the screen To correct inaccuracy follow the Calibration Instructions carefully and recalibrate your light gun Remember you can recalibrate at any time by pressing the H Calibration button twice quickly If you are in the middle of the game first press the Start button to pause the game then go into Calibration Mode and then press Start to resume play My light gun sometimes loses accuracy after a while Assuming your calibration is done correctly your gun should be accurate so long as your shooting position distance or style did not change after calibration If they have changed you will need to recalibrate your gun Put your gun in Calibration Mode at any time by pressing the H Calibration button twice quickly If you are in the middle of the game first press the Start button to pause the game then go into Calibration Mode and then press Start to resume play Sometimes the buttons on my light gun don t work Your light gun works in much the same way as a TV remote controller You need to point your light

12. n this field of view while shooting gt Your light gun s batteries may be low as indicated by a flashing Red Power ON light What do l do if one or both of the Yellow lights on the RGT Camera are ON These indicate that your light gun has not been calibrated and is still in Calibration Mode Please refer back to the Calibration Instructions and follow them carefully It should take only a few seconds When calibrating be sure gt Your light gun is switched ON the light gun s Red power light should be ON gt Your light gun is not in sleep mode Wake by pressing A X B or C Y button for 2 seconds gt Your light gun is located in front of the camera within a 5 10 foot range gt Your light gun is within the camera s field of view Sometimes my light gun is NOT accurate after calibration Your light gun is only accurate if you have done the calibration correctly and accurately It only takes a moment but it is important to take care This means shooting at the top left corner and the bottom right corner of your TV screen in the right order and with accuracy You can incorrectly calibrate your light gun without noticing by gt Not waiting for the first Yellow light to go OFF before moving on to shoot at the bottom right corner Sometimes you may need to shoot several times before hitting the correct spot so that the Yellow light goes OFF Until it does you cannot proceed to the bottom right corner gt
13. press the H Calibration button twice quickly to enter Calibration Mode again and shoot TOP LEFT then BOTTOM RIGHT as indicated by the Yellow lights Recommended Shooting Style You do not need to look down the sights of the gun to shoot the corners of the screen accurately Your brain understands where these positions are even when your gun is pointing from your hip position When you get used to this intuitive shooting style you will achieve excellent shooting results SKIPPING THE G CON 2 CALIBRATION SCREEN Your RGT Light Gun works perfectly without any G con 2 calibration However if your console is a PS2 a G con 2 calibration screen will automatically appear which you need to pass to start your game Press and Hold down the S Calibration button for one second and then follow the onscreen instructions to exit Note If you track your light gun across the G con 2 calibration screen the cursor will appear slow this is normal and is not a characteristic in gameplay WHEN TO CALIBRATE gt When you first connect to your console gt Atany time during a game To recalibrate press the Start button to pause the game then quickly press the H Calibration button on your gun twice and it will go into Calibration Mode After calibration press Start again to resume play gt When you change your shooting position e g standing to sitting or distance for best performance gt
